Overview An Electrical Apprentice is a person who is in the process of learning the trade of electrical work. They are typically employed by an electrical contractor, who assigns them tasks related to the installation, maintenance, and repair of electrical systems. Detailed Job Description An Electrical Apprentice is responsible for assisting electricians with the installation, maintenance, and repair of electrical systems. This includes wiring, circuit breakers, transformers, and other electrical components. They must be able to read and interpret blueprints and diagrams, and be able to use a variety of tools and equipment. They must also be able to follow safety protocols and adhere to local building codes. Job Skills Required
